The Universal Appeal of the Potato

There’s a reason the potato is a staple across so many cultures. Its affordability and ability to grow in diverse climates make it accessible to everyone.

Beyond its practicality, the potato offers a satisfying texture and a mild flavor that readily absorbs other tastes.

It’s a food that brings people together, a reliable and comforting presence on our tables.

Potatoes in Culture and History

The potato’s journey from its Andean origins to global dominance is a fascinating tale. It has shaped economies, prevented famines, and even influenced art and literature.

Its historical significance is undeniable, making it far more than just a food item; it’s a cultural touchstone.
